I came across this while going through some older emails and thought I would share with all. The following is a list of works and the associated number of words contained within them:
Pythagorean theorem: 24 words.
The Lord's prayer: 66 words.
Archimedes' Principle: 67 words.
The 10 Commandments: 179 words.
The Gettysburg address: 286 words.
The Declaration of Independence: 1,300 words.
The US Government regulations on the sale of cabbage: 26,911 words
It is just some quick stats to add a little perspective to important things versus wordiness. :)
